Animals often prefer areas containing physical structure, and population density often increases with structural complexity, presumably because physical complexity in habitats may offer protection from predators and aggressive competitors. Consequently, increased habitat complexity often results in reduced territory size, lower aggression levels and reduced resource monopolisation by dominants. If behavioural plasticity is limited at early life stages, increased habitat complexity may reduce the relative fitness of aggressive, dominant strategies. Here we tested this hypothesis in an experiment on newly emerged brown trout (Salmo trutta) fry. We show, for the first time, that increased habitat complexity reduces the fitness (i.e. growth rate) of aggressive dominant individuals in relation to subordinates, and that this relation is reversed in simple habitats. Variation in environmental complexity may thus induce fluctuating selective pressures, maintaining behavioural variation in natural populations and allowing subordinate and dominant strategies to coexist.  相似文献

Predator evasion behaviour patterns of three populations of rainbowfish (Melanotaenia eachamensis) were compared. The populations differed in the level of complexity of their natural habitats and the type and extent of predation. The predator recognition abilities of fish were assessed by exposing them to models differing in their degree of predator realism. The availability of vegetated cover and the location of the models with respect to cover were manipulated. Fish from Lake Tinaroo, a relatively open habitat containing numerous predators, showed strong changes in elective group size (EGS) in response to the different models but did not rely on cover as a place of refuge. In contrast, Dirran Creek fish originate from a small, fast-flowing, structurally complex stream lacking predatory fish species, and they showed little ability to distinguish between the different models and responded to threat by spending longer in vegetated areas. Members of the Lake Eacham captive stock increased their EGS in response to models representing low threat and with more threatening models increased the amount of time spent in vegetated regions of the arena. The contrasting reactions to predatory threat displayed by these populations highlights the need to use a number of different response indices when comparing the anti-predator responses of different fish populations. These data suggest that the level of habitat complexity as well as prior predator experience influence anti-predator responses of different fish popu-lations. Psychological ownership is increasingly recognized as a core feeling in the experience of work. Within jobs and the work context, there is a wide range of opportunities to experience psychological ownership. Yet empirical work on how feelings of ownership develop is lacking, and thus ways to develop psychological ownership in the workplace are not well understood. We explore the routes traveled to feelings of ownership by using job complexity as one example of work environment structure that affects the formation of psychological ownership. In two studies, we develop measures of the routes and confirm that perceived differences in one's work meaningfully predict psychological ownership. Collectively, the two studies provide insight into and offer suggestions for how ownership develops and ways in which managers might foster employee feelings of ownership toward their work. 气候变化下中国粮食和水资源的风险分析   总被引:4,自引:2,他引:2  
介绍了全球气候变化对环境经济影响的复杂性研究的基本框架及模型,给出了用这些模型对中国经济安全模拟的结果。结果表明,全球气候变化条件下,若不考虑不确定性,中国的粮食安全是可以保证的;若考虑不确定性,则在最严重的情况下,中国未来的粮食生产存在7%-8%的缺口。采用最大强度开源的方法,在全球气候变化和保持原有产业结构的条件下,要实现我国2030年的经济目标是不行的。但是,通过调整产业结构,降低单位产出水耗,在保证水资源安全的条件下则是可行的。  相似文献

为了研究应急物资配发站启用及配送方案优化问题,综合考虑灾难事件下的道路损毁状况、道路复杂程度、需求不确定以及物资拆分配送等特点,以应急物资配发站启用成本、车辆启动成本、运输成本之和最小化为目标,建立应急物资配发站启用及配送模型,设计头脑风暴优化算法,结合算例,对该问题进行仿真,并将结果与遗传算法进行对比,验证模型的可行性和算法的有效性。结果表明,在决策时考虑道路状况能够有效降低系统成本,提高救援效率。  相似文献

土地利用/土地覆被变化研究范式的转变   总被引:2,自引:0,他引:2  
土地利用/土地覆被变化(LUCC)研究的形成和发展经历了从前科学(无范式)到科学(以范式为标志)的历史过程.认识LUCC研究范式及其转变的内涵和实质对其理论和应用的发展与完善具有极为重要的意义,并有助于提高解释和预测能力.本文以库恩的“范式”和“范式转变”为基本脉络,剖析了LUCC研究中的实证主义范式、科学人文主义范式、结构功能主义范式以及复杂性范式,并指出范式及其转变主要在本体论、认识论和方法论三个层面表现出来.实证主义范式强调决定论以及主客体分离,认为应把经验与逻辑分析作为客观地认识现实的基础,它贯穿1UCC不同发展阶段,在初期发挥了重要作用,至今仍主导着LUCC研究;科学人文主义在科学主义或实证主义的基础上强调了人的主体性,修正了它们的片面性;结构功能主义为我们提供了一种可资参考的系统分析方法,在宏观层面的许多重要理论见解和研究方法,值得LUCC研究者关注和借鉴;复杂性范式强调土地系统的非线性、自组织、连通性等特征,为LUCC研究提供了一种新的科学世界观、认识论和方法论,利用复杂性理论研究具有非线性特征的复杂土地系统,体现了当前LUCC研究的范式转变.  相似文献
